Preparing the Sidewalk for Moss Elimination

Prior to starting the process of eliminating persistent moss from pavements, it is vital to effectively prepare the pavement surface. Proper preparation ensures that the subsequent action in the moss elimination process are durable and effective.

The very first step in preparing the pavement is to clean the surface extensively. This includes eliminating any loosened particles, such as fallen leaves, branches, or dust, utilizing a fallen leave or a broom blower. It is necessary to make certain that the surface area is without any blockages that may impede the moss removal process.

As soon as the surface is clear of particles, it is suggested to damp the sidewalk. This can be done by spraying water over the whole area or using a pressure washer on a reduced setting. Wetting the pavement aids in loosening the moss and makes it simpler to remove.

Furthermore, it is recommended to cut any type of looming branches or vegetation that may be providing color or blocking sunlight from getting to the pavement. Moss grows in moist and questionable problems, so making sure sufficient sunshine exposure can assist protect against future moss growth.

Last but not least, it is important to protect any type of neighboring plants or lawn from the chemicals or treatments utilized in the moss elimination procedure. Covering them with plastic sheets or utilizing a safety barrier can stop any kind of damage or undesirable results on the surrounding plant life.

Chemical Moss Removal Products and Techniques

Chemical moss removal products and techniques provide a different technique to getting rid of moss from pavements, matching the natural remedies previously discussed. These items are especially created to target and get rid of moss, supplying a much more instant and aggressive solution for persistent developments.

One of the most typical chemical moss elimination products is a moss awesome, which usually contains energetic ingredients such as iron sulfate or potassium salts. Moss killers are often readily available in The Mirror liquid type and can be splashed straight onto the impacted locations.


Another chemical technique for moss elimination is the usage of moss removal detergents. Moss elimination cleaning agents can be particularly reliable on bigger areas with comprehensive moss insurance coverage.

When making use of chemical moss removal products, it is crucial to consider their potential environmental effect. Some chemicals might be harmful to plants, animals, or water resources, so it is important to pick products that are risk-free and eco pleasant for usage in the wanted location. In addition, it is suggested to wear safety clothing, such as gloves and goggles, when using chemical therapies to make certain individual safety.

Stopping Future Moss Development on Pavements

To decrease the recurrence of moss growth on pavements, proper upkeep and normal cleansing are crucial. The Mirror moss and paving. By carrying out a couple of safety nets, you can substantially decrease the possibilities of moss regrowth and maintain a tidy and secure pavement

Normal sweeping and removing any dropped leaves, branches, or other natural matter will stop them from ending up being a breeding ground for moss spores. In addition, guaranteeing proper water drainage and avoiding water accumulation will certainly help hinder moss growth.

An additional effective preventative procedure is to control the quantity of shade that drops on the pavement. Moss grows in moist and shady locations, so trimming looming trees or bushes to allow even more sunlight onto the pavement can discourage moss development (get rid of moss from paving). In addition, pruning close-by vegetation can lower the amount of natural material that falls onto the sidewalk, further preventing moss development

Finally, using a moss inhibitor or a sealant especially made for pavements can supply long-lasting security versus moss growth. These products produce an unwelcoming environment for moss by changing the pH degree or providing a barrier that stops moss spores from expanding and resolving.
